Udinese have announced three new signings for next season.

Jose Luis Vidigal (pictured), Vitor Barreto and Antonio D'Agostino have joined Udinese who will compete in the UEFA Champions League next term.

Experienced defender Vidigal has moved to Friuli on a free transfer from Livorno.

20-year-old Barreto and D'Agostino, 27, have both arrived from Serie B outfit Treviso.

Meanwhile, Udinese are confident coach Luciano Spalletti will remain with the club despite continued rumours that he will join Roma.

"As far as I know, there is no meeting planned between [Udinese owner] Gianpaolo Pozzo and Spalletti in the near future," said director general Pietro Leonardi.

"Spalletti has never told us that he wants to leave for another club and his future is here with us."
